FENSA Approved

Selecting the best double glazing company can be a daunting task. You must consider not just the style you'd like and the price range as well as whether they're FENSA approved. This is a federal program that ensures that the work is legal. It helps homeowners have new windows approved by homeowners.

FENSA is the acronym for Fenestration Self-Assessment Scheme. It was established in April 2002 to address the changing building regulations for replacement windows, roof lights and doors. It has six bodies that monitor and allow their members with self-certification of their installations. Select an FENSA certified installer to ensure that your installation meets the local building regulations and will be registered with your local council.

A FENSA approved installer will offer an assurance of 5 to 10 years and an insurance-backed guarantee for their products. This is useful if you decide to sell your home at a later date. Request a copy of you have their FENSA certification is proof that the installation meets standards.

Some companies will even contact you a few days after installation to make sure that you are pleased with the double glazed units manufacturers near me glazing. This gives them the chance to identify any issues and fix them right away. It's a great way to build customer loyalty.

One of the biggest reasons to choose an approved double glazing contractor from FENSA is that it makes it easier to get your replacement windows signed by the local authority. It's much more costly to complete this on your own and you could face fines if you don't comply with the laws.

Working with a FENSA approved installer can also save you time and money if you are not yet a homeowner. It's much easier to arrange inspections with an FENSA registered installer than to do it yourself. If you don't use a FENSA registered fitter, then you will have to pay for the installation to be registered with the local council. You may also need to buy an indemnity policy.

Double glazing consists comprised of two glass panes sealed hermetically and spaced approximately half an inch apart to create an insulating gap. The gap is filled with gas or vacuum to seal the windows from the outside air and minimize heat loss. The gaps are also designed to let sunlight and light to flow through the windows while blocking harmful UV rays that can cause damage to wooden floors and furniture.

Alongside increasing the energy efficiency of your home, double glazing can cut your heating bills by reducing the amount of time it takes to turn on your central heating. It also helps protect your home from freezing and condensation spots, and cut down on the amount of heat that escapes through the walls.

Double-glazed windows can be more resistant to breaking than single-paned glass. The design of the windows also makes it more difficult for someone to force them open from outside. They can be fitted with locks to improve the security of your house. Double glazing can assist you to reduce noise from outside, especially if you live close to a busy street, flight path, or noisy neighbors.
